What is BIOB98?

BIOB98 is a supervised introductory research experience course. The course is open to any UTSC undergrads enrolled in a Biological Sciences program of study that have completed 4.0 or more credits towards their degree. This generally means that second year students (and above) are eligible to take BIOB98. The exact nature of the work the student will do as part of their BIOB98 coursework varies greatly depending on the type of research conducted and the project envisioned by the student and their supervisor.
